John-Paul Natysin // NYC Sound Engineer
My passion for sound started in middle school recording really terrible hip-hop using Acid Loops and the built-in microphone on the family computer. It continued into high school when I found a used Tascam Portastudio 424 at a local guitar shop for $120.
In college, my love for podcasts led to working at AM950 KTNF as the weekend board operator. My transition into film happened on accident after meeting with a college alumni for coffee. A few weeks later he hired me as the boom operator for a short film.
After a brief stint as an ADR Engineer and Dialog Editor for the now-defunct Sparkhouse Productions in Minneapolis, I moved to New York City in 2017 and joined IATSE Local 52 where I currently work as a Sound Utility and Boom Operator.
When I’m not working on film and television sets, I do post-production for smaller projects and write music for my Midwest Emo band, Everything is Unfamiliar.
